From timeless classics to seasonal specialties, there\u2019s something here for everyone.<\/p>\n<p>You\u2019ll find classic flavors like mitarashi (sweet soy glaze), koshian (smooth red bean paste), yomogi (mugwort), and norimaki (wrapped with seaweed). Adventurous eaters can also try creative options like ginger, raw soy sauce, and Naito shichimi (a local seven-spice blend).<\/p>\n<p>During the year, limited-time offerings make each visit exciting. In early spring, enjoy the fruity Strawberry Anko (available until around April), while Honey Lemon and Apricot Anko become available from early summer. These refreshing flavors highlight the shop&#8217;s commitment to seasonal delights.<\/p>\n<h3 class=\"style3a\">A History Rooted in Tradition<\/h3>\n<p>Oiwake Dango Honpo traces its origins back to the Muromachi period (1336\u20131573). Legend has it that a local noble family presented dango at a feast hosted by the samurai Ota Dokan, a historical figure in Musashino.<\/p>\n<p>Later, during the Genroku era (1698), a tea house offering the beloved &#8220;Dokan Dango&#8221; relocated to Shinjuku&#8217;s Oiwake area and became known as &#8220;Oiwake Dango.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>The current Oiwake Dango Honpo was founded in 1947, after World War II, as a sweet shop called Yanagiya by Toemon Fujii. He revived the traditional flavors in the very location tied to its rich history.<\/p>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"http:\/\/yokoso-shinjuku.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/06\/MG_3870.jpg\" alt=\"\u8ffd\u5206\u3060\u3093\u3054\u672c\u82171\" width=\"600\"><\/p>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"http:\/\/yokoso-shinjuku.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/06\/MG_3872.jpg\" alt=\"\u8ffd\u5206\u3060\u3093\u3054\u672c\u82172\" width=\"600\"><\/p>\n<h4 class=\"style4a\">Experience the Taste of Tradition<\/h4>\n<p>Oiwake Dango Honpo continues to be a symbol of Shinjuku\u2019s rich cultural history.
